Available in PDF, EPUB and Kindle. Book excerpt: Every time the individual Fire and Emergency Planning Authorities recruit for firefighters they are inundated with applicants. There are 58 fire brigades in the UK, and each brigade receives 800 to 1000 applications per year. The competition is intense and it is common for candidates to repeatedly fail. This new book from testing expert Mike Bryon will help applicants to achieve their goal. It contains expert advice and support material relevant to each of the three main stages of the selection process: the initial application form and applicant questionnaire, the written and fitness tests, and the interview, team exercise and work related physical tests, plus photographs relevant to the observation test. Packed with hundreds of practice questions relevant to the written test, it also contains answers, explanations and interpretations of scores.

Available in PDF, EPUB and Kindle. Book excerpt: When applying for a new job or promotion many people face the rigours of an assessment centre. Many organisations, in both the public and private sectors, use these extended forms of assessment for selection purposes to guarantee they pick the candidate who will be the best fit for the company. However candidates often fail to do themselves justice as they are unaware of the different type of assessment tasks they may have to undertake. How to Succeed at an Assessment Centre provides ideal preparation for assessment events and gives expert advice on all the key issues such as how the assessments are conducted, how to behave in formal and informal situations as well as how to prepare for the different forms of assessment. With a plethora of practice questions, answers and explanations, How to Succeed at an Assessment Centre gives essential practical advice on the many different assessment processes, from group exercises to panel interviews and presentations.
